Cape Dorset man charged with murder
A Cape Dorset man faces a charge of second-degree murder in connection with a string violent events Sept. 20.
Peter Kingwatsiak, 18, will appear in Iqaluit’s courthouse on Sept. 23 to face charges of second-degree murder, aggravated assault, break and enter and possession of a dangerous weapon.
Kingwatsiak’s stepbrother Mappaluk Adla was found shot to death Sept. 20.
RCMP have not revealed the name of the second victim who survived a separate attack, saying the man fears for his life if he’s identified.
Nunavut’s serious crimes unit was flown in from Iqaluit to investigate.
RCMP are asking the public for information about the case.
